Mitochondria: Fueling Your Metabolism for Fat Burning Success Power
Mitochondria are often referred to as the powerhouses of your cells. They play a crucial role in converting the food you eat into usable energy, a process known as cellular respiration. When it comes to fat burning success, these tiny organelles are key players. By increasing mitochondrial function, you can maximize your body's ability to burn fat for fuel. This means accelerating your metabolism and shedding those extra pounds more effectively.
- Mitochondria are responsible for producing ATP, the primary energy currency of cells.
- Exercise and a healthy diet can increase mitochondrial biogenesis, leading to more mitochondria within your cells.
- Certain nutrients, such as coenzyme Q10 and alpha-lipoic acid, may improve mitochondrial function.
